The Toxicity of (Nano)Microplastics on C. elegans and Its Mechanisms
Summary
Researchers reviewed the toxicological effects of micro- and nanoplastics on the model organism Caenorhabditis elegans, finding that these particles cause oxidative stress, reproductive impairment, developmental delays, and neurological dysfunction, with nanoplastics generally more toxic than microplastics due to their greater cellular penetration.
